Athletes

SEBO Filip
1984 | Slovakia
40-44
WORLD PERFORMANCE INDEX
Triathlon
Current
Highest
187.98
193.14
World Ranking: 468
Division Ranking: 66
17 starts since 2018
in 11 countries

Division Podiums

0 wins
0 2nd places
0 3rd places

Since 2018

No overall podium finishes have been recorded since 2018

0 wins
0 2nd places
1 3rd place

Since 2023

No division podium finishes have been recorded since 2023

2025

468
World Performance Index40-44 (66)187.98
434
FD WPI World Rankings40-44 (66)187.98
7
EMEA Tour40-44 (7)191.35

2024

400
World Performance Index40-44 (51)190.75

2023

417
World Performance Index35-39 (63)190.75

2021

785
World Performance Index35-39 (101)186.65

2020

768
World Performance Index35-39 (92)186.65

2019

768
World Performance Index35-39 (92)186.65

2018

496
World Performance Index30-34 (69)181.99
© 2025 XTERRA - All rights reserved - Visit xterraplanet.com